New Veidekke Contracts Worth NOK 151 million in Lake Mjøsa District

In the past few months, Veidekke's division in the Lake Mjøsa district has signed contracts worth approximately NOK 151 million excluding VAT. These contracts are for Kremmertorget at Elverum, Lundstaden Apartments at Hafjell and a nursing home in Lillehammer.
Kremmertorget, Elverum
On behalf of Sektor Kremmertorget Eiendom AS Veidekke is building a new parking house and extensions to the existing shopping centre at Kremmertorget, Elverum. Kremmertorget has 41 shops and is the largest shopping centre in the district. The contract price is NOK 40 million excluding VAT. Construction has started and the project will be completed by the end of March 2005.


Nursing home and treatment centre, Lillehammer
The municipality of Lillehammer has signed a contract with Veidekke for the construction of a new nursing home and treatment centre, consisting of 29 flats, a cafeteria and 16 rooms for patients. The contract price is NOK 45 million excluding VAT. The new centre will be completed by November/December 2005.


Lundstaden Apartments, Hafjell
Lundstaden Leilgheter AS has commissioned Veidekke to build 32 apartments at Hafjell. The contract price is NOK 66 million excluding VAT. The construction work will be completed by the end of December 2005.
